Soundpainting Think Tank 2007

Tours, France
10-16 July
Soundpainters Around the World is proud to announce the 12th annual Soundpainting Think Tank, which will take place in Tours, France, at Le Petit Fauchaux from 10 July to 16 July 2007.

(Walter Thompson - Photo: Anja Hitzenberger)

The Think Tank is an intensive forum where Soundpainters from several countries, including France, United States, Italy, Denmark, Sweden, Norway, Holland, Brazil, and South Africa, meet to share Soundpainting experiences. These Soundpainters and others constitute the society known as Soundpainters Around the World. Walter Thompson is the director for this Think Tank and gives instruction in advanced multidisciplinary Soundpainting composition.

The purpose of Soundpainting Think Tank 2007 is to continue developing the Soundpainting language in the professional and educational settings. The focus of this year’s event is to further develop the Soundpainting language in the visual arts and in multidisciplinary composition. During the Think Tank week, a new work will be developed and presented in 3 performances.

Soundpainting Think Tank 2007 is sponsored by the Tours Soundpainting Orchestra and Le Petit Fauchaux. Previous Think Tanks have been held in Höganäs, Sweden, and at Byrdcliffe Arts Colony in Woodstock, New York.
